How much do lead line cook j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 29, 2026, the average hourly pay for lead line cook in Phoenix, AZ is $18.71,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$16.15 and $20.58 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a lead line cook?

Lead line cooks are experienced culinary professionals responsible for overseeing a particular section or station in the kitchen, ensuring that food is prepared correctly and on time. They supervise other line cooks, help with kitchen organization, and maintain high standards for food quality and safety. Lead line cooks often collaborate with the head chef and sous chef, assist with menu planning, and may train new kitchen staff. Their leadership is crucial to a kitchen's smooth and efficient operation.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a lead line cook?

To thrive as a Lead Line Cook, you need strong culinary skills, food safety knowledge, and experience in high-volume kitchens, usually supported by a culinary degree or equivalent experience. Familiarity with kitchen equipment, inventory systems, and food safety certifications like ServSafe are typically required. Leadership, teamwork, and the ability to stay calm under pressure are crucial soft skills in this role. These skills ensure efficient kitchen operations, maintain food quality and safety, and foster a positive work environment.

What are some common challenges lead line cooks face when managing a busy kitchen shift?

Lead Line Cooks often juggle multiple tasks during peak hours, from overseeing food preparation and plating to coordinating with kitchen staff and communicating with front-of-house teams. Common challenges include maintaining consistency and quality under pressure, managing inventory shortages, and quickly resolving unexpected issues, such as equipment malfunctions or staff absences. Effective time management, clear communication, and adaptability are essential to ensure smooth operations and uphold high culinary standards during busy shifts.

What is the difference between Lead Line Cook vs Line Cook?

AspectLead Line CookLine Cook
ResponsibilitiesOversees station, mentors staff, ensures qualityPrepares dishes, follows recipes, maintains station
CredentialsExperience, culinary skills, leadershipBasic culinary training, experience preferred
Work EnvironmentFast-paced kitchen, supervisory roleKitchen station, food prep

The Lead Line Cook typically has more experience and takes on supervisory duties, overseeing other cooks and ensuring quality standards. The Line Cook focuses on preparing dishes according to recipes and maintaining station efficiency. Both roles require culinary skills, but the Lead Line Cook also demonstrates leadership and organizational abilities.

Do lead line cooks make a lot of money?

Lead line cooks typically earn an hourly wage that ranges from minimum wage to higher rates depending on experience, location, and establishment type. In some cases, they can earn additional income through tips, especially in busy restaurants. Overall, their salary is generally moderate compared to executive chef roles but can increase with skill and responsibility.

What does a lead line cook do?

A lead line cook oversees the daily operations of the kitchen line, prepares and plates dishes according to restaurant standards, and supervises other line cooks. They ensure food quality, maintain safety and sanitation standards, and often assist with training and coordinating kitchen staff during service. Strong culinary skills, knowledge of kitchen equipment, and the ability to work efficiently under pressure are essential for this role.
